I don't disagree with any of what is below, but I guess I'd prefer to
see us move more slowly. Many people are going to have to get used to
using git locally, on their own machine, and making too many changes
to the workflow now, while people are just trying to figure out how
to use git at all, makes even me feel overwhelmed. So, for the first
couple months, I'd suggest we start using git, but pretty much the
way we've been using svn. And then, when people are comfortable with
that, then we start introducing a new way of working. So far as I can
see, there is no disadvantage to doing this, and the advantage is
substantial: It eases the learning curve for everyone.
Yes, but it would be good to know where we are heading in order to get
there gradually.
